Expert Witnesses

Expert witnesses are an essential component of any lawsuit and asbestos cases are no exception. Attorneys representing those diagnosed with mesothelioma or any other disease related to asbestos exposure need to speak with a variety experts to help them make their case. This could include industrial hygiene experts medical doctors, as well as experts in the field of asbestos.

An experienced asbestos attorney will have professional relationships with a variety of experts who can give crucial testimony. They are well-versed in questions that experts may face in depositions and prepare these experts to respond to those questions so that they appear more credible to jurors.

Many asbestos experts have given testimony in dozens or even hundreds of trials. Their experience of presenting evidence in such complex cases makes them more effective and efficient, and they be able to effectively give their evidence before a jury.

An asbestos lawyer's job is to ensure that their clients get the amount they are entitled to, and this requires various expert witnesses. They will need to determine the severity and nature of the victims' illnesses, as well as the impact that these illnesses had on their lives. Experts in the field can assist with these tasks by reviewing the medical records of the victim and conducting tests or evaluating their employment record.

These experts may include engineers, environmental indoor air quality, failure analysis, insurance, and more. Experts can provide reports on asbestos-related dangers, asbestos analysis and asbestos removal. They can also testify in court and/or serve consulting (nontestifying) asbestos experts.

Expert witnesses play an essential part in any litigants, but they're especially important in instances where legal and medical issues are thorny. Plaintiffs' attorneys rely on them to support their arguments and convince jurors to side with them. It is essential for defense counsel to identify these experts and examine prior to litigation. This will help avoid a successful Daubert challenge that could make it difficult for a defendant to win the trial.

Documentation

A mesothelioma lawyer will gather medical documents, work history, and other details to create a strong case. They will also determine when you first became exposed to asbestos and determine if your exposure may have caused asbestosis or mesothelioma. They will help you obtain the evidence necessary to submit an asbestos lawsuits lawsuit or trust fund claim.

A mesothelioma lawyer will make sure that you get the compensation to which you are entitled. They will ensure that any compensation you receive is used to cover your medical expenses, funeral costs loss of income, other losses that result from your asbestos-related illness. They will also fight to obtain you any additional compensation that you may be eligible for.

They will conduct an investigation to determine all parties responsible. This includes asbestos companies that were responsible for your exposure, and could even include other entities involved in the manufacturing of asbestos-containing products that pose a risk to health. This is a crucial step since mesothelioma may have an extended time of occurrence and it is often difficult to determine the exact cause.

During the discovery process the lawyer will collect important documents from the defendants to use to prove that their actions caused your injury. This is an important part of any successful legal case and can be a key aspect in settlement negotiations. If a defendant is shown to have been aware of asbestos' dangers but did nothing to prevent it and did not take action, they will likely be more inclined to settle your case instead of taking your case to trial.
